Comprehensive Guide to CA Dream Act Verification

What is the California Dream Act Dependent Verification Worksheet?

The California Dream Act Dependent Verification Worksheet is a crucial form for students and their families seeking financial aid through the California Dream Application process. This worksheet helps verify the accuracy of information provided in the application, ensuring that students meet eligibility criteria for state-funded financial assistance. Submitting the worksheet is essential for securing financial support, particularly for the Cal Grant program.
To complete the California Dream Act verification worksheet, applicants must gather and submit specific documents, including tax transcripts and W-2 forms. These documents are necessary to substantiate the financial information reported in the application.

Required Documents for Filing the California Dream Act Dependent Verification Worksheet

To successfully file the California Dream Act Dependent Verification Worksheet, applicants must prepare a set of required documents. These typically include:
  • Tax transcripts to confirm income information
  • W-2 forms from employers
  • Any additional financial documentation that supports eligibility claims
Each of these documents plays a significant role in the verification process, as they help establish the financial context necessary for awarding financial aid. Eligibility to submit this worksheet is typically granted to students applying for financial aid through the California Dream Act, along with their parents, before Cal Grant disbursements.
You will need to submit your tax transcripts, W-2 forms, and any other requested documentation as part of the verification process for the California Dream Act.
You can submit the completed worksheet through the Financial Aid Office at College of the Canyons, as specified on the form, or via electronic submission if permitted.
It's important to check with the College of the Canyons Financial Aid Office for specific submission deadlines to avoid delays in your financial aid eligibility.
If you discover an error after submitting the worksheet, contact the Financial Aid Office immediately to learn how to correct the information or resubmit the necessary documents.
Processing times can vary; however, it is typical for the Financial Aid Office to take several weeks to process forms, so submit as early as possible to ensure your aid is awarded on time.
Yes, both the student and the parent are required to sign the California Dream Act Dependent Verification Worksheet to verify the accuracy of the information provided.
